buying JDM classic - probs with parts?
guys
if one buys a JDM classic are there parts issues? ie can most items be bought in the UK for specialists and main agents or are JDM parts supply problematic and a bit of a nightmare?

Majority of the bits are as per a UK car of the same model year so can be purchased from any Subaru main dealer. Those that are different can usually be found at the sort of specialists you're thinking of.

whenever i want anything i just say its for a uk model of the same yr i have and the parts have been the same,service items etc,its only the major parts that can differ etc like said turbo units but 90% of parts are the same as uk models

I have a newage JDM S202 and I have no problem getting genuine parts from Keith Price Subaru, I just ring them up with the chassis number, they fax Subaru UK and I pick them up or they deliver next day.
